Sofia Airport
Sofia Airport (IATA code: SOF) is the main international in Bulgaria and serving Sofia, the country's capital city.
Sofia Airport is a hub for Bulgaria Air, Ryanair, and Wizz Air. The airport is used for scheduled, charter and seasonal operations to many European destinations, as well as several destinations further afield.

Location
The airport is located 10 km (6.2 mi) east of the centre of the Sofia, the capital of Bulgaria.

Runways
Sofia Airport has one runway, 09/27, which measure 3,600 meters long (11,811 feet) and is made from Asphalt.
Terminals
The airport has two passenger terminal buildings, the older Terminal 1 and newer Terminal 2. There is also a Government terminal is located in the western side of Sofia Airport.
Travelling between terminals: Terminals 1 and 2 are connected by a free shuttle bus, running every 15 minutes.
Terminal 1: Terminal 1 opened in 1937 and has been expanded many times over the years. Today, Terminal 1 serves low-cost and charter carriers.
Terminal 2: Terminal 2 opened in diciembre 2006. The terminal is located east of Terminal 1 and has seven air-bridges (gates A1, B5–9 and C1) and 38 check-in desks. Terminal 2 currently serves only one low-cost airline: Ryanair.

Top Destinations
Overall domestic and international busiest destinations by passenger departures (2018)
Rank | Destination | Pasajeros | Aerolíneas |
---|---|---|---|
1 | London, UK | 443,198 | British Airways, Bulgaria Air, easyJet, Ryanair, Wizz Air |
2 | Varna, Bulgaria | 146,638 | Bulgaria Air, Wizz Air |
3 | Milan, Italy | 132,977 | Bulgaria Air, Ryanair, Wizz Air |
4 | Rome, Italy | 128,645 | Alitalia, Bulgaria Air, Ryanair, Wizz Air |
5 | Tel Aviv, Israel | 127,795 | Arkia, Bulgaria Air, El Al, Israir Airlines, Wizz Air |
How to get to Sofia Airport
By Metro
Next to Terminal 2 is the entrance to the Sofia Airport Metro Station. Line 1 connects the airport to the city centre, a journey which takes about 20 minutes.
A free shuttle bus connects Terminal 1 to Terminal 2 and the Metro Station.
By Bus
There are a number of bus routes that connect the airport to the city, and is a good way to get to the Tsarigradsko shose Metro Station.
Car Hire
There are a number of agencies which offer onsite services - most have counters/offices in Terminal 1. Agencies include Avis, Avtojet, Budget, Choice Rent a Car, Enterprise, Europcar, Firefly, Gates Car Hire, Hertz, Motopfohe, Sixt, Tany 97 and Thrifty
